Hello Everyone! welcome to FatalCharm's Story! Charm is a 17yrs old bloodbay rescue arabian mare. What is a rescue horse? you may be asking, A rescue is one that is been rescued from abuse, neglect, starvation, slaughter bound and some are giving to a rescue when their owner wants them safe and can no longer care for them. Charm (originally named kati and I renamed her to FatalCharm as it seem to fit her well) was given to a rescue in Toledo,Ohio along with her mother Karibay. Charm came up for adoption on their webpage and I just happen to run across it when looking for rescues in Ohio. I thought she was such a beautiful girl but the time wasn't right to own my own horse it would have to wait. *sigh* As disappointed as I was I added the site on favorites hoping one day it would have a horse for me when the time was right. Weeks passed and still everyday I faithfully checked the website the nto my surpise Charm was back up for adoption I just couldn't believe it! But all I could think was why did someone give up this girl. My mom and I talked for abit and decided we would contact the rescue and see if we could visit and see Charm. The date was set and we went to the rescue and learned why this pretty mare was back up for adoption. Seems Charm didn't like men. REALLY didn't like men or much of nothing for that matter. A guy had adopted her and they just were not a match for each other. She would kick at him, run from him in a pasture and not be caught, run through gates and fences, break cross ties and saddling? Well that was not a factor to Charm she would have none of that. Finally, after the guy had been bucked off 8 times in 1 day he gave up and gave her back as he said it just wasn't worth it. They told me they we're adopting her out as a pasture horse, untrainable and dangerous! She was mean and would kick anytime someone tried to pick up her back legs, she also had a large scar on her back right from a barbed wire accident when she was 8 months old, it was large and inflammed terribly with scar tissue. Now I had only taken Hunter/Jumper riding lessons for 10 1/2 and had NEVER trained my own horse but I was willing to learn. As soon as they brought her out it was love at first sight! I could see the sparkle in her big sad looking brown eyes, I could see the shine through her dull coat and her friskyness through her thin ( showing every rib and her hip bone as well) & muscleless body. I looked at my mom and she looked at me and we both grinned and that was it I KNEW we were going to adopt her! A week later after signing the adoption papers I was eagerly awaiting the arrival of my girl!! I could hardly sit still I was so excited!!!
That day I stayed with her from morning til night and I would have slept there if I was allowed!!! Not everyone was happy with an arabian and infact several said many nast things like " She's a junk horse she'll never be anything" Maybe she would have been better for dog meat" "How much did you buy by the pound". Though some were mean I just ignored it they just couldn't see what I could in this mare and I knew one day we would proove to them just how special she is. For several days all I did was observe her, trying to figure out what she was thinking, feeling and how exactly I was going to ride this mare without soaring through the air. When I went to pick up her back hooves she did exactly what they told me she would. She kicked out ..but not out of meaness.. out of fear she was afraid, afraid someone would hurt her, afraid to trust. Seems Charm & I were more of a perfect match then we would ever imagine. At this time I myself was going through a very hard time. I suffered from depression among other things and I too was afraid to trust people. After days of working with Charm I could pick up her hooves with no problems. Now came the hard part.. gentling her to ride. I lunged her several times with a saddle long before I got on her and made sure she trusted me. On Sept. 22 1999, I mounted my Charm for the first time. How exciting! Now I won't say it was an easy ride..far from it infact. She was stubborn and very opinionated and thought she knew better then I did. She would buck at the trot ...or just stop and refuse to move. After we fixed the trot ..the canter, well that was just so bad sometimes everyone held there breath as we galloped around bucking and slide stopping. She was fast ...very fast and loved to buck everyother stride to show her disapproval of the whole thing, or she would gallop and full speed and just put on the breaks, and she LOVED to chase anyone out of the middle of the arena!!! Thought this may sound terrible this mare and I were getting along great :) You see ..though she tried to act big and bad she could not hide her big heart though she bucked everyother stride she would keep her head up to catch me if I got unbalanced, she would even slow down sometimes if it felt like I was going to fall. NEVER once did that mare ever intentionally try to dump or hurt me! It was hard work but months of riding we were able to lines, serpentines, circles and trotting poles. It wasn't perfect but we were doing them!! Now I have been riding Charm for 2 1/2 yrs and I would trust her with my life.
